'Greatest Hits' was adequately creepy

I'm gonna have to have therapy to come down from the gloom and doom of the 'Greatest Hits' episode. It's had such a sense of foreboding, gloom and complete sadness... great stuff

I think the show was a perfect set-up for the events to transpire next week. It's nice to get all the technical points out of the way before the "you-know-what" hits the fan.

What I noticed:

• No real mysteries to have to decipher, just straightforward storytelling.
• Rose and Bernard are back... we complain about their disappearance in the podcast and BAM they show up. HMMMM.
• The 'Alice in Wonderland' references are back. The underwater station is the "Looking Glass" with a symbol of a white rabbit in the Dharma logo.
• Another white rabbit (see above)
• Jack looked really old... compare Mr. Fox to season one, he looked 10 years older in 'Greatest Hits'
• Charlie's story was really sad. Made even sadder by the fact that he valued the five BEST moments in his life. When was the last time we saw flashbacks that were uplifting, not depressing?
• Nadia is back AGAIN and she met Charlie.
• Apparently you can create a city-leveling explosion on the island and not many people will notice... this has been proven before.
• In the past Charlie had lied about not being able to swim. Obviously he's a great swimmer. Why lie?
• Thank goodness we've got a whole new crop of characters to deal with in the Looking Glass. I was getting tired of the current 10,000 cast members.
